Transaction 4cc072cbc04e07ae60fdc340bac58e8952182420ef0ebd17a1ce9f791e00e53c

1 Input
2 Outputs
  • 4cc072cbc04e07ae60fdc340bac58e8952182420ef0ebd17a1ce9f791e00e53c:0
  • value  98570000
    address  3CRK3KBKTMF1aHiSUDCgEQF5Zzu1pb2nXR
  • 4cc072cbc04e07ae60fdc340bac58e8952182420ef0ebd17a1ce9f791e00e53c:1
  • value  1426976
    address  33EkJpuE96nu8MexoRKbZZeNkBS6nMoVJJ